What is Cisco Identity Services Engine?
Cisco Identity Services Engine (ISE) is a security, identity, and access management platform that helps organizations manage user identities, access control lists (ACLs), and authentication information. ISE helps organizations protect their data by integrating identity management with network security, threat detection, and intrusion detection and prevention systems.
